Externally Insulated Finishing System

Building insulation means creating a resistance to the flow of heat from the warmer side to the colder side of the insulated building roof or walls.In most countries worldwide the building bye laws require a certain thermal insulation value to be met for different building elements like Roof, Walls etc. This is achieved by adding a layer of thermal insulating material like EPS or XPS to the building element. This improves the comfort level of the residents and also reduces electrical power consumption in air conditioning / cooling very substantially. BENEFITS OF THERMAL INSULATION:1. If an insulating material layer of only 50mm (insulation value is 24 times that of brick bat coba or 30 times that of equivalent thickness mud phaska) is added to the roof then the insulation value of the total roof may go up by over 5 times. This increase in insulation value : a. Minimizes heat loss from the interior in winter months, and b. Minimizes heat gain from outside in the summer monthsThis will substantially improve resident comfort level and reduce air conditioning requirements thus lowering the capacity (tonnage) of air conditioner required as well as the operating power and maintenance costs. Insulation is the single most cost-effective way to improve energy efficiency based on cost comparison per square foot. This is a totally passive system with no operation cost over the life of the building. Governments are recognizing this with new energy efficiency legislation and national and international commitments.Inadequate insulation and air leakage are leading causes of energy waste in most homes. Besides wasting energy these leakages are the cause of the uncomfortable hot or cold drafts.By insulating a building or home , you :- a. Save money (upto 40% of your AC power bill) and the nation's limited energy resources b. Maintain a uniform, comfortable temperature throughout your interiors , throughout the year.

RELIABLE INSULATED BUILDING BLOCKS

RIBBS are Insulating concrete form or insulated concrete form (ICF) from Reliable Insupacks (P) Ltd.intoducing this unique concrete formwork to India.This is a system of formwork for reinforced concrete usually made with a rigid thermal insulation, made of self extinguishing EPS (Expanded Polystyrene) that stays in place as a permanent interior and exterior substrate for walls, floors, and roofs. The forms are interlocking modular units that are dry-stacked (without mortar) and filled with concrete. The units lock together somewhat like giant Lego bricks and create a form for the structural walls or floors of a building. ICF construction has become commonplace for both low rise commercial and high performance residential construction as more stringent energy efficiency and natural disaster resistant building codes are adopted.

Over the last two decades, ICFs have become the most preferred construction material for green buildings in many countries with extreme weather conditions due to their -
reduced construction time,
compatibility with any inside or outside surface finish,
strength,
mold & pest resistance,
noise reduction,
reduced dust & dirt infiltration,
and
significant and continuing energy savings

INSULATED VACCINE VEGETABLE BOXES

Most products can be shipped using 1.5 to 2\" thick EPS. For best protection, use a molded container of Fire Resistant grade. Taking care of empty spaces in packed containers to minimize heat loss - Fill void or empy space with bubble wrap, newspapers, etc. This reduces the chance of heat pockets forming in empty air channels surrounding a product. It also provides additional protection from movement within the shipping container during transit.Select a temperature indicator, if needed. Pre condition refrigerants, as required. Position your product, refrigerants, and indicator (if needed) inside the cold chain packaging container. Close and tape shut the container. Label the top of the box to ensure that it is shipped upright. Shipping requirements : Cool/Chilled Shipments [+5C]Use refrigerated or frozen refrigerants.When there is a risk of freezing a refrigerated product (very cold ambient temperature), non-frozen refrigerants may be sandwiched between frozen refrigerants and the product to prevent freezing. Frozen Shipments [0C to -20C]Use frozen refrigerants . Frozen Shipments for Long Durations or for < -20C, Dry ice is recommended for transporting frozen products for durations of 2 or more days. Please note that your product must be secured within the container since dry ice gets smaller as it sublimates (goes from solid to gas).Use only molded containers of correct dimensions. MOLDED EPS COMPONENTS

CUSTOM MADE MOLDED & ASSEMBLED COMPOSITE PACKAGING COMPONENTS:
Our expert solutions for complex design requirements Above image is of a washing machine bottom cushion assembly, which is also used as a palette on the assembly conveyor at customer end. This is a good example of a composite packaging cushion wherein three different product components with different physical properties, namely Corrugation (Good tensile strength + abrasion resistance), EPS Cushion (Good compressive strength and shock absorption) and a PP guide saddle (good tensile strength+abrasion resistance) are brought together to provide a total packaging solution required for the final product by an industrial manufacturer.
